Cuadernos Internacionales de Historia Psicosocial del Arte, número 1, publicado en octubre de 1982. Este cuaderno explora la historia psicosocial del arte a través de diversos ensayos de autores internacionales, incluyendo a Léopold Sédar Senghor, Witold Hensel, Lola Sleptzoff, Frédéric Serralta, Jack J. Spector, Federico Revilla y Paolo Santarcangeli. Los temas abarcan desde la sociología del arte medieval hasta la política y psicología en obras icónicas como 'La Libertad guiando al Pueblo' de Delacroix.
